Was the so-called town journal not written by someone on the production team? Was it coincidental that every showdown and every "lesson" learned in a particular episode coincided with the journal reading? Production called the shots, not the kids. Even when they appear to be making their own decisions, such as reward choices, gold star recipients, etc, you can bet suggestions were offered by the producers. The fact remains that the show promised a successful society built by the kids. It didn't deliver.

If you take a gander at the Kid Nation Media Thread, you can read a portion of the liability waiver that states parents cannot sue the network or producer if their child dies, becomes severely injured, or contracts a sexually transmitted disease. Sounds like even the producers and the network's legal team anticipated "hormonal" teenagers.

According to a story on Yahoo, "Kid Nation" was cancelled this year. It's one of I think 35 shows that aren't getting a renewal on all three networks.

I'm kinda in the air on this. While I liked the idea, and was amazed the kids did well in spite of the rougher life there were some things that I noticed watching the first one that made me go "this is not what it appears to be." I'd personally love to hear some of the kids' responses after the show was over - but if I read right, they're still pretty much bound by confidentiality, so they can't say.

Plus, it said something when (if I recall correctly) New Mexico looked at their child labor rules as far as film after the fact. Wouldn't surprise me - here in Texas if you're a minor, you can't work more than about 6-7 hours on set per day. If you aren't on set at that moment, at the end of that time you have to be wrapped for the day - which means you wouldn't see a show like this filmed there. I have a feeling other states were the same way after reading some of the rumors - and I have a feeling in a couple of cases founded statements - being touted.

If they had brought it back - I'd hope that they took more precautions and that the parents really looked at the contracts before they put their son/daughter on the show. That way, everyone was safe and - worst case scenario - could have the proper avenues to resolve issues should something happen.
